American oil company Whiting Petroleum filed for bankruptcy

US, WASHINGTON (ORDO NEWS) — Amid falling prices for black gold, the American company Whiting Petroleum filed for bankruptcy. The company specializes in the production of shale oil. This is the first US company to specialize in declaring bankruptcy.

The company notes that it still has $ 585 million on its balance sheet, so work will continue as normal for suppliers, partners or employees. The company’s debt is 2.2 billion dollars. The cost of one share is 0.39 percent. Prior to declaring bankruptcy, stocks were 45 percent more expensive.
